Driver-Net: Multi-Camera Fusion for Assessing Driver Take-Over Readiness in Automated Vehicles

确保自动驾驶车辆控制权安全转移,需精准及时评估驾驶员准备状态。本文提出Driver-Net,一种新型深度学习框架,通过多摄像头输入融合来估计驾驶员接管就绪程度。与传统基于头部姿态或眼球注视的驾驶监控系统不同,Driver-Net利用三路摄像头同步获取驾驶员头部、双手及身体姿态的视觉线索。模型采用双路径架构,包含上下文模块(Context Block)和特征模块(Feature Block),并结合跨模态融合策略以提升预测精度。在利兹大学驾驶模拟器收集的多样化数据集上评估,该方法在驾驶员就绪状态分类任务中最高达95.8%的准确率。这一性能显著优于现有方法,凸显了多模态与多视角融合的重要性。作为实时、非侵入式解决方案,Driver-Net对构建更安全可靠的自动驾驶系统具有重要意义,并契合新的监管要求与未来安全标准。
原文摘要 · Abstract (English)
Ensuring safe transition of control in automated vehicles requires an accurate and timely assessment of driver readiness. This paper introduces Driver-Net, a novel deep learning framework that fuses multi-camera inputs to estimate driver take-over readiness. Unlike conventional vision-based driver monitoring systems that focus on head pose or eye gaze, Driver-Net captures synchronised visual cues from the driver's head, hands, and body posture through a triple-camera setup. The model integrates spatio-temporal data using a dual-path architecture, comprising a Context Block and a Feature Block, followed by a cross-modal fusion strategy to enhance prediction accuracy. Evaluated on a diverse dataset collected from the University of Leeds Driving Simulator, the proposed method achieves an accuracy of up to 95.8% in driver readiness classification. This performance significantly enhances existing approaches and highlights the importance of multimodal and multi-view fusion. As a real-time, non-intrusive solution, Driver-Net contributes meaningfully to the development of safer and more reliable automated vehicles and aligns with new regulatory mandates and upcoming safety standards.
